Abstract
In eyes with moderate to severe keratoconus, the tomography of Bowman layer was significantly steeper than that of the epithelium; thus, epithelial debridement increased the magnitude of anterior corneal keratometry, astigmatism, and prolateness. These data suggest that the corneal epithelium smooths the underlying Bowman layer irregularity in keratoconus.
